What is Pulmonology?

The word ‘pulmonology’ comes from the Latin word ‘pulmon’ meaning lung/root and Greek word ‘logia’ meaning study or knowledge. Together, pulmonology literally means the study of the lungs. It focuses on understanding the lungs and respiratory system. Pulmonologists diagnose and treat conditions affecting breathing, oxygen flow, and lung function, helping manage both acute infections and chronic respiratory diseases.

When Should You Consult a Pulmonologist Online?

Consult pulmonologist online when you have an on-going cough, shortness of breath, wheezing, or recurring respiratory infections that are not improving. Pulmonologist Online Consultations is useful for early evaluation, medication guidance, precautionary advice, report review, and follow-ups for chronic conditions like asthma.
